Here's what I am planning on cooking this week:
Monday: Rice Bowls
brown rice, a can of chili beans, pan fried steak strips, lettuce, cilantro, guacamole, tomato, cheese & chips
Tuesday: Burgers & Salad
frozen chicken burgers, frozen turkey burgers, buns, pickles, & green salad
Wednesday: Pasta & Salad
rigatoni noodles, crumbled Italian sausage, parmesan cheese, garden pasta sauce, frozen breadsticks, & green salad
Thursday: Fish Tacos
baked Alaskan cod fish, tortilla wraps, coleslaw, & tomatoes
Friday: Fried Rice
brown rice, frozen peas and carrots, scrambled eggs, orange chicken, & cream cheese wontons
